    Default 1998 toyota corolla issues

    So a family friend of mine has a toyota corolla. Theyve had to pop start the car (so 5 spped obviously) for the last three months or so. Today their car died in a turning lane and i just got back from towing it for them. I tried to pop start the car in 1st, 2nd and reverse. It would catch OCCASIONALLY like it was trying to start and a few times it would but it would only run about 2-3 seconds then wouldnt try anymore. The few times that it did get going, it sounded VERY weak almost as if it had a blown head gasket. When i was up under the hood, the head felt VERY warm and she said that she had only driven it for about 7 miles before it shut down.

    these are the questions:

    1.)Obviously the starter is toast. How much should it cost to get replaced (5 speed 98 corolla for those of you who wprk at a shop and would like to make some money)

    2.) Ive already checked the oil. There is oil in it and its obviously not locked up internally. Tomorrow im going to check spark and fuel and see whats up but is there anything else i should look for?
